What makes a phone good for gaming?
Before we dive into the best picks, here’s what you want from a gaming phone:
- A fast processor – so your game doesn’t lag mid-battle
- A decent GPU (Graphics Processing Unit) – for smooth graphics and frame rates (that’s the part of your phone that makes games look good and run smoothly)
- Plenty of RAM – for multitasking and more demanding games
- Good battery life – because gaming drains power — fast
- A high refresh rate display – not essential, but a bonus for smoother visuals

iPhone 12
Why it’s good: The A14 Bionic chip still delivers top performance in 2025. Smooth gameplay, a bright OLED screen, and decent battery life make it a reliable gaming companion.
Games it handles like a pro: Call of Duty Mobile, Asphalt 9, Fortnite — all run beautifully.
Verdict: Great value and performance, especially with the OLED display.
Samsung Galaxy S21
Why it’s good: The Snapdragon 888 (or Exynos 2100 in some models) offers excellent performance. The AMOLED 120Hz display looks stunning, and its thermal management makes it ideal for longer sessions.
Best for: Power-hungry games and extended gaming without overheating.
Verdict: One of the best Android options under £300 for serious gamers.
iPhone SE 2022 (3rd Gen)
Why it’s good: A15 Bionic chip is lightning fast, but the smaller screen (4.7″) and older LCD display might limit the gaming experience for some. Still, it’s fantastic for casual or on-the-go gaming.
Best for: Fast-paced, lightweight games, and players who value power in a compact form.
Verdict: Brilliant performance in a budget-friendly package — just be mindful of the small screen.
Google Pixel 6
Why it’s good: The Google Tensor chip performs well with most modern games, and the 6.4″ AMOLED display adds to the immersive experience. Plus, the clean Android interface keeps things quick.
Bonus: A solid all-rounder with excellent camera performance too.
Verdict: Good for gamers who want a balanced device with a stock Android feel.
